Common Side Effects of Pearl Laser Treatment

The Pearl Laser procedure involves the use of laser energy to remove the outer layer of skin and heat the underlying layers, promoting collagen production and skin renewal. While this treatment is generally safe, some common side effects can occur. These include redness and swelling, which are typically mild and resolve within a few days. Patients may also experience peeling or flaking of the skin as the new layer grows in. It is important for patients to follow post-treatment care instructions to minimize discomfort and promote healing.

Less Common but Serious Side Effects

Although rare, more serious side effects can occur. These include infection, scarring, and changes in skin pigmentation. Infection can happen if the treated area is not kept clean, while scarring is more likely in patients with a history of keloids or hypertrophic scarring. Changes in skin pigmentation, either hypopigmentation (loss of color) or hyperpigmentation (excessive color), can occur but are usually temporary. Patients with darker skin tones may be at a higher risk for these pigmentation changes. It is crucial for patients to discuss their medical history and skin type with their provider before undergoing treatment to assess potential risks.

Post-Treatment Care and Management

Proper post-treatment care is essential to minimize side effects and ensure optimal results. Patients should avoid sun exposure and use sunscreen diligently to protect the newly treated skin. Gentle skincare routines are recommended, avoiding harsh products that could irritate the skin. Moisturizers can help alleviate dryness and flaking. Pain management may be necessary for some patients, and over-the-counter pain relievers can be used as directed. Regular follow-up appointments with the treating physician are important to monitor healing and address any concerns promptly.

Patient Preparation and Expectations

Preparation for Pearl Laser treatment involves avoiding certain medications and skincare products that can increase the risk of side effects. Patients should inform their provider of all medications and supplements they are taking, including over-the-counter drugs. It is also important for patients to have realistic expectations about the results of the treatment. While significant improvements can be achieved, the process is gradual, and multiple sessions may be needed for optimal results. Managing expectations can help patients feel more satisfied with the outcome.

FAQ

How long does it take to recover from Pearl Laser treatment?

Recovery times can vary, but most patients experience mild redness and swelling for a few days, with peeling or flaking lasting up to a week.

Can I wear makeup after the treatment?

It is generally recommended to avoid makeup for at least 24 hours post-treatment to prevent irritation and infection. After this period, patients can use gentle, non-comedogenic makeup products.

Are the results of Pearl Laser treatment permanent?

The results of Pearl Laser treatment are long-lasting, but not permanent. Regular maintenance treatments may be needed to sustain the benefits, and patients should continue to practice good skincare habits to maintain their results.

Is Pearl Laser treatment painful?

Most patients describe the treatment as having a warm, prickling sensation. Topical anesthetics can be applied to minimize discomfort during the procedure.
